Output 77af628d3ada35dc9553bb6c2ffbd3cfb8084ec97c14e6f9e30bb0d62d1a76b5:4

value
323311918
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1b063cfa778ee52f008262a66325bc325581340 OP_EQUAL
address
3GRx2DHhxkg8AWhcYWS9j97gJLsyHBhRPN
transaction
77af628d3ada35dc9553bb6c2ffbd3cfb8084ec97c14e6f9e30bb0d62d1a76b5
spent
true